Output 6624ea42069d5a12dc807dc79fadd422f4e4e259bb4e2c69ac41d1321b4d452a:0

value
135000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d665cfbf5a49a70b29b263324f77971cfac24e5 OP_EQUAL
address
3JxUG7xvP3YQY9qVQU3F95e7ikETsvnJS9
transaction
6624ea42069d5a12dc807dc79fadd422f4e4e259bb4e2c69ac41d1321b4d452a
confirmations
29257
spent
true